What Is an Affiliate Marketing Funnel?

Understand how an affiliate funnel moves from discovery to education to a merchant recommendation.

Quick answer

An affiliate funnel is simply the sequence of useful steps between first contact and a merchant referral. It may be as small as article → review → merchant, or include email and multiple educational resources.

Silent Side Hustle principle: build around a useful audience problem first. The affiliate link should be the next logical step for the right reader, not the reason the page exists.

How to approach it

  1. Attract attention with a specific problem.
  2. Answer the first question fully.
  3. Link to the next decision a reader naturally has.
  4. Use reviews or comparisons for product-aware visitors.
  5. Send qualified visitors to the merchant through a disclosed affiliate link.

Why this approach is durable

A strong affiliate asset does more than attract a click. It gives the reader enough context to decide what to do next, stays useful if a platform changes, and can be updated when an offer changes. That is why this site favors focused guides, comparisons and practical workflows over dozens of thin pages targeting tiny keyword variations.

When you are building without a personality-led brand, clarity matters even more. Use consistent visuals, plain-language explanations, specific examples and an obvious editorial point of view. A faceless publication can still be trustworthy; it simply has to earn that trust through the work rather than through personal celebrity.

What to watch for

  • More steps are not automatically better.
  • Every page should have its own reason to exist.
  • Do not hide the commercial relationship.
  • Keep the merchant checkout separate from your independent publication.
